Servants of SleightThe Exit Games FLEscape roomIRLIt's hard to add to what others have already said about Servants of Sleight without using spoilers...it's best to go in with as little info as possible and trust that you will have possibly the best 90 minutes of gameplay in Florida, maybe even the United States. (We came from Iowa, not just for this, but MOSTLY for this!) Everything worked perfectly, every inch of each set was delightfully themed with exquisite touches. See that sprig of greenery down by the water spout? They didn't need to add that, but they did, and I saw it and applaud their details. We were a group of two and finished with 13 minutes to spare. Mostly we collaborated on each solve, but you could use the divide and conquer method as well. Our host, James, said it was a non-linear game, but we found it easy to move from one task/solve to the next without much back-tracking or losing the storyline. So, so, SO many surprises and clever reveals. A fully fleshed out storyline that puts the players INTO the story. You're not just solving a problem, or exploring the scene of a former event, you ARE the event and it's absolutely glorious from entry to exit. Lockbuster Video60 to Escape - SchaumburgEscape roomIRLThis game was delightful from top to bottom. Puzzles are more like little mini-games, including a game I have been wanting to try for years! Relies heavily on nostalgia, so some fun could be lost on younger players. Not a lot of room to navigate so I can only suggest duos, or small groups where some folks are ok letting other take the lead. Everything was up to the standards I expect from this company, but some items do show wear, which is not uncommon in high traffic rooms. While 60 To Escape calls this a 7/10 in difficulty, I found it to be easier. It's very straightforward and your goals are laid out one after the other in a very orderly fashion. There is only one small chance for a puzzle to offer ambiguity, and even that isn't much of a hurdle. If that sounds like a complaint, it really isn't, it's a game full of fun, that will leave you smiling, not sweating with effort, and sometimes that's exactly what you need!

Pirates Curse60 to Escape - MilwaukeeEscape roomIRLAye, Mateys, I do enjoy a good pirate game and this here be a good one! Impeccable sets, fun "host" and the added layer of the bonus puzzles really helped this Curse feel more like a Blessing. Main puzzles layer over each other nicely. I like when later puzzles require info from earlier in the game and this has at least one of those. Like all 60 to Escape games, nothing is superfluous, it's all useful, so this was a real exercise in not overlooking anything....that can be hard for my old eyes, which failed to see a few details that would have helped me with the last two bonus puzzles. Witchcraft AlleyTrapped Puzzle Rooms - North LoopEscape roomIRLWe recently played two games back to back at this location and both were of absolutely stellar quality. All items in the rooms were in working order and very unique and thoughtfully used. There were so many clever touches, and the puzzles/actions required were well tailored to the room themes. Each room had "OMG!" moments and things that impressed us (the map in Dragon's Keep and one entire room in Witchcraft Alley.) Our game guide Brian was friendly and helpful, providing us hints when we needed them and allowing us to figure things out if he knew we were on the right track. I appreciate that he took the time to learn our game style/preference before starting. These games were of tremendous quality and value. (We paid more for a game at another place that had at least four missing/broken puzzles) and we are very much looking forward to returning and playing some more!
Merlin's Legacy60 to Escape - MilwaukeeEscape roomIRLGreat sets, lots of details, especially in starting room. Lighting was a challenge for me. A bit of a mix of atmospheres/themes with wizardry, dragons, flora, lots of skulls, magic....just a mish mash of all things fantasy. Don't think about it too much, just enjoy yourself!
The Casino Heist60 to Escape - MilwaukeeEscape roomIRLA good game, with an interesting concept and story. Not quite as dynamic of puzzles as I come to expect from 60 to Escape but enough upbeats and fun moments to make up for it. Interesting mix of high tech stuff with very manual/analog elements as well.
Impossible MissionLock and Key EscapeEscape roomIRLFun puzzles and enjoyable. Several puzzles were not working, or were omitted for various reasons. This made it seem faster and possibly easier than it might have been. Very much liked the initial room, it had a lot of personality. Some of the props showed wear and could stand to be replaced, but they still served their purpose. We were initially set to play their Carnival game but because of an accident on the interstate we had to rebook to this room instead. I was glad they were able to accommodate us.
